Shen Qiao and the supposed "Inherent" Goodness
A while ago, a discussion on discord led to the question "how does Shen Qiao stay Good after All That", and the consensus seems to be that he's just that good actually. He's born with that Goodness Battery that doesn't run out. He's just Built Different.
And to me that sentiment conveys a very simplified reading of Qian Qiu/Thousand Autumns and its themes. It's a reading that categorizes characters into People Who Are Good and People Who Are Bad, with Shen Qiao being that singular, shiny example of incorruptible goodness. But Qian Qiu is a story that consistently shows that Goodness and Evilness are not inherent qualities; they are choices that characters make.
Time and again, Shen Qiao is confronted with choices: whether to take the easy way out and become as cruel as the world expects him to be, or to follow his own moral code and be ridiculed and scorned for his apparent naivete. Time and again Shen Qiao chooses the hard path because he was raised by a loving and righteous man and he cannot stand the thought of tarnishing his shizun's memory by choosing to do anything but good.
And slowly the novel shows you that Shen Qiao isn't the only one making that choice. Shiwu gives his meager food to his younger siblings even when he too is starving; Zhu Lengquan sacrifices himself to protect Shen Qiao and Shiwu; Zhao Chiying reveals the ugly truth of Bixia's decline even when the lie is far more palatable; Banna and her grandfather share their resources with Shen Qiao. More often than not, these noble acts yield very little reward: Shiwu's entire family perish in the famine anyway; Zhu Lennquan will never see the results of his sacrifice; Bixia is down to just eight members; Banna and her grandfather are traumatized by the ones tailing Shen Qiao.
However, it matters that they made these choices, because it shows that this story is not about one man who is Magically Good All Along. It's a story about people choosing kindness, choosing fairness, even when the world demands cruelty from them, and how that kindness does have an effect. Shen Qiao sharing his bing with Shiwu leads DIRECTLY to Shiwu saving him when he almost dies. Shen Qiao cries as he learns this because even when he has just been kicked to his lowest point, there's undeniable proof that kindness prevails.
By the time of the Sword Conference, it's clear that the world of Qian Qiu has experienced a sort of paradigm shift: Shen Qiao's resilience and goodness has made him an exemplary figure, but he could not have done this without every small act of kindness bestowed upon him along the way.
TL; DR: Shen Qiao is a compelling character not because he's just magically immune to evil, but because he's an example that kindness is a radical choice in the face of overwhelming apathy and cruelty.
